Funky Boy
MAMAMOO
Irresistibly grooved and shot through with a retro sensibility that feels lived-in rather than costumed, this track represents MAMAMOO operating in their natural habitat — the intersection where vintage American soul and funk traditions meet contemporary Korean pop with genuine fluency rather than pastiche. The production is rich with texture: a bass line that walks with purpose, horn arrangements that punctuate and converse rather than merely decorate, rhythm guitar that creates pocket while leaving room for the vocals to breathe. There is a looseness here that tightly produced contemporary pop often squeezes out — the sense that the musicians are responding to each other in real time, that the arrangement could go slightly differently and that possibility is part of the excitement. The subject of the song is a particular type of attractive, cool person — someone whose appeal operates through style and energy rather than conventional romance — and the vocal performances match the material: playful, appraising, slightly detached in the manner of someone who is definitely interested but will not be seen to be too interested. MAMAMOO's harmonic sophistication shows particularly well in this kind of material; the four voices find unusual intervals and chord tones that give the whole thing a jazz-influenced depth uncommon in idol pop. This is music for a specific kind of late evening — not the desperate energy of last call but the comfortable warmth of somewhere you genuinely want to be, with a drink you actually like, watching people who know how to move.
